J.P. Morgan Sales & Trading highlights a bullish outlook for the USD supported by resilient US data and Middle East tensions, while JPY faces potential intervention at the 160.00 level. Economic weakness in Australia and Canada continues to weigh on their respective currencies.

Key Takeaways

  • 1.The USD outlook is increasingly positive due to solid US economic data contrasted with weakening global trends in Australia, Canada, and Europe.
  • 2.USD/JPY has reached the 160.00 level, entering 'MoF-testing mode' where Japanese authorities may intervene if the pair moves toward 160.50–162.00.
  • 3.Geopolitical tensions in the Middle East, including strikes on Iranian territory, are driving Brent crude prices higher and supporting the Norwegian Krone (NOK).
